The file extension .NSP stands for Nintendo Submission Package. Think of it as the Switch's equivalent of an .exe installer or an .iso disc image.

When you see an NSP file, you are looking at a digital "eShop" version of the game. Unlike cartridge dumps (XCI files), NSPs are generally smaller and easier to install on modded Switch consoles (or emulators like Ryujinx and Yuzu). The fact that you have the "Actualizacion" (Update) in NSP format means you have a standalone patch file that can be installed over a base game to transform it into that specific version.
